Obverse
Head of Augustus, bare, right
Reverse
Mars, helmeted and cloaked, standing left, holding spear in right hand and parazonium in left, on pedestal inscribed S P Q R V P S PR S ET RED AVG
Historical Note
Mars Ultor stands on a pedestal bearing a long senatorial inscription relating to Augustus's return and vows made on his behalf — S P Q R V(ota) P(ublica) S(uscepit) PR(o) S(alute) ET RED(itu) AVG(usti), meaning the Senate and People of Rome made public vows for the health and return of Augustus. This connects the Mars Ultor type to the occasion of Augustus's return from the eastern provinces, likely 19 BC when he returned after securing the Parthian standards and the Armenian settlement.
